Your 10-Codes of the Day

10-20 = My Location is ......... or What's your Location?

10-5 = Relay Message

10-77 = Negative Contact

10-7 = Out of Service, Leaving Air

10-18 = Anything for us?

Your Truck driving Definitions of the Day

GCW (Gross Combination Weight)

Total weight of a loaded combination vehicle, such as a tractor-semitrailer or truck and full trailer(s).

Trip Leasing

Leasing a company's vehicle to another transportation provider for a single trip.

Owner-Operator

Trucker who owns and operates his own truck(s).

Bobtail

Traveling without a trailer

Axle

Structural component to which wheels, brakes and suspension are attached. Drive axles are those with powered wheels. Front axle is usually called the steer axle. Pusher axles are unpowered and go ahead of drive axles. Rear axles may be drive, tag or pusher types. Tag axles are unpowered and go behind drive axles.
